    Suzuki Auto South Africa hits record first half with over 35,000 sales

    By Khulekani On Wheels / on October 7th, 2025 / in Car News, featured

    By Malusi Msomi

    Suzuki Auto South Africa continues to build on its momentum, closing September 2025 with another strong performance and setting new milestones along the way.

    According to the latest naamsa report, Suzuki sold 6,072 new vehicles in September, marking the third month in a row the brand has passed the 6,000-unit mark. It is also the tenth consecutive month that Suzuki has ranked second overall among South African manufacturers.

    The Swift continues to be the brand’s star performer, contributing 2,265 units to September’s total. It was followed by the Fronx with 1,054 units and the family-focused Ertiga with 765 units.

    The strong September results capped off a record-breaking first half of Suzuki Auto South Africa’s 2025/2026 financial year. Between April and September, the company sold 35,597 vehicles, which is 7,338 more than in the same period last year. In that time, Suzuki also celebrated a few major milestones, including its 300,000th local customer in April and its highest-ever dealer sales of 5,069 units in July. A month later, it achieved a new all-time monthly record with 6,399 vehicles sold.

    Suzuki’s success comes from its expanding dealer network and a product range that caters to a wide variety of customers. The Swift remains the top seller with 11,599 units sold over the past six months, followed by the Fronx with 7,001 and the Ertiga with 5,139. The line-up now includes 16 models, ranging from affordable first-time buyer cars to practical SUVs and capable off-roaders.

    “I am exceptionally proud of what our team at Suzuki Auto South Africa has achieved in the first half of the 2025/2026 financial year,” says Henno Havenga, GM of Auto Sales and Marketing at Suzuki Auto South Africa. “This milestone is a testament to the hard work and dedication of everyone in the organisation, and especially our 117-strong dealer network who represent the Suzuki brand with such genuine pride, passion and care.”

    With its record-setting first half and growing local footprint, Suzuki Auto South Africa looks set to continue its strong run into the remainder of the financial year.
